Web10 mrt. 2024 · In patients with chronic or acute coronary syndromes, an iFR-guided revascularization strategy was associated with no difference in the 5-year composite outcome of death, MI, and unplanned revascularization compared with an FFR-guided revascularization strategy. Perspective: The instantaneous wave-free ratio (iFR, sometimes referred to as the instant wave-free ratio or instant flow reserve) is a diagnostic tool used to assess whether a stenosis is causing a limitation of blood flow in coronary arteries with subsequent ischemia. iFR is performed during cardiac catheterisation … Meer weergeven Coronary artery blockages or stenoses that limit blood flow to the heart muscle can cause angina and can be treated by stenting or bypass surgery. Web12 mei 2024 · Fractional flow reserve (FFR), defined as the ratio between mean poststenosis coronary arterial and aortic blood pressures under a vasodilator-induced hyperemic condition [ 1 ], has been used as a gold standard for assessing the functional severity of epicardial coronary artery lesions in the past decades [ 2 ].
